How they compare

Canada currently reports 2.16 % change on previous year against 2.03 % change on previous year in Denmark, a difference of 0.13 % change on previous year.

That makes Canada's figure about 1.1 times Denmark's.

The two have swapped places 27 times across 59 shared years of data; in 1967 it was Denmark ahead.

Canada ranks 134th and Denmark ranks 136th of 179 countries.

Across the 7 decades both report, Canada averaged higher in 3 and Denmark in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Canada Denmark Difference Ahead
1960s 5.03 % change on previous year 10.28 % change on previous year 5.25 % change on previous year Denmark
1970s 12.61 % change on previous year 15.25 % change on previous year 2.64 % change on previous year Denmark
1980s 8.95 % change on previous year 5.83 % change on previous year 3.13 % change on previous year Canada
1990s 0.6729 % change on previous year 5.28 % change on previous year 4.61 % change on previous year Denmark
2000s 8.95 % change on previous year 6.45 % change on previous year 2.5 % change on previous year Canada
2010s 3.02 % change on previous year 1.61 % change on previous year 1.4 % change on previous year Canada
2020s 5.49 % change on previous year 5.6 % change on previous year 0.1016 % change on previous year Denmark

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
